Comprehending Your Volvo Key
Before diving into the options for a lost key, it's crucial to comprehend the types of keys that Volvo uses for its cars. Here's an easy table laying out the various kinds of keys used by Volvo for many years:
| Type of Key | Description | Compatibility |
|---|---|---|
| Traditional Key | A basic metal key that opens the door and begins the engine. | Older models (pre-2004) |
| Transponder Key | Consists of a chip that interacts with the car's ignition system for included security. | 2005 models and newer |
| Smart Key/ Key Fob | A keyless entry remote that provides additional features, such as push-button start. | A lot of more recent models (2012-present) |

Step 4: Call a Locksmith
If you can not discover your key and don't have a spare, the next action is to call a locksmith. Here's a table of considerations:
| Consideration | Details |
|---|---|
| Experience with Volvos | Make sure the locksmith has experience with Volvo keys as they might have unique programming requirements. |
| Mobile Service | A mobile locksmith can concern you, which is convenient if you're stranded. |
| Cost | Request a quote ahead of time; expenses can differ considerably based on key type and service needed. |
Step 5: Visit the Dealer
If all else stops working, going to a licensed Volvo dealer is recommended:
- Bring Identification: Carry your car's VIN, proof of ownership, and an ID.
- Key Replacement Cost: Key replacement can be costly, especially for smart keys. Be gotten ready for expenses that can range substantially, as highlighted in the following table:
| Key Type | Approximated Replacement Cost | Programming Fee |
|---|---|---|
| Traditional Key | ₤ 50 - ₤ 100 | None |
| Transponder Key | ₤ 150 - ₤ 300 | ₤ 50 - ₤ 100 |
| Smart Key/ Key Fob | ₤ 250 - ₤ 600 | ₤ 100 - ₤ 200 |

FAQs About Losing a Volvo Car Key
Q: Can I drive my car without the key?A: Unfortunately, modern Volvo models require the key to unlock the guiding wheel and start the engine. If you lose your key, you can not drive your car until it is changed. Replacement Volvo Key Fob : Can I get a key made without my initial key?A: Yes, you can have a key made without the original key, however it requires unique programming and might normally be done by a car dealership or knowledgeable locksmith. Q: How long does it require to get a replacement key?A: The time to change a key can differ,
depending on whether you go to a locksmith or a car dealership. It may take anywhere from a few hours to a number of days. Q: Are lost key replacements covered by insurance?A: Check your policy; some thorough automobile insurance plans offer coverage for lost key replacements.
